pub enum DeError {
Custom(String),
TypeMismatch {
expected: &'static str,
actual: String,
},
MissingField(String),
EndOfSequence,
IntOutOfRange,
NoVariantMatched,
InvalidVariantName(String),
PartialMapUnsupported,
Write(WriteError),
Insert(InsertError),
Scope(ScopeError),
}Variants§
